This site plan, just approved by Plainwell City Council, shows how Wesco gas station will tear out the existing canopies and pumps and reinstall new ones rotated 90 degrees to help ease congestion in the parking lot. (Graphic provided)
By: 
Ryan Lewis, Editor

To help relieve parking congestion, Wesco gas station will be redesigning its lot.

Plainwell city council members approved the business’s site plan at their meeting Monday, July 24.

John Tenpas, a civil engineer with Driesenga & Associates Inc. joked that “So, donut wars are going to be here,” a reference to Sweetwater’s Donut Mill plans to construct a new store across the street. “The TV show’s coming next year I think.”

Wesco, at 551 W. Allegan St., hopes to demolish the current pump canopy and redesign everything but the building, Tenpas said. The plans call for removing and replacing the underground gas tanks and repaving the 0.4-acre site.

“The canopy is going to be turned 90 degrees from the orientation that it’s currently at today,” he said. “Which is going to improve traffic flow in and off the site, better access for the people to get in to it, and not get log-jammed while they’re trying to get their gas.

“Other than the building, it’s going to be a completely new site, and Wesco’s really excited about it.”

Council member Todd Overhuel congratulated and thanked Wesco. He said, “Those changes make a lot of sense. Long overdue.”

Tenpas said, “We did work on some items in the review with Williams & Works to do with storm water management. We addressed all those concerns.

“We think you’ll be happy with the results.”
